Fields from a vertical magnetic dipole beneath a layered earth

1979 
Both the E and H fields from a vertical magnetic dipole placed in the third layer of a three-layer earth are derived. The results are applied to transmission beneath two Wyoming coal seams to see the effects of the overburden upon the voltage induced in a horizontal loop which is coplanar with the dipole. Beneath each seam, the effects of the overburden can be neglected when both the dipole and loop are at least one meter below the seam and when the operating frequency is less than 15 kHz.
